

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
传感器高速采集传输系统中Aurora协议测试分析 引言: 在现代工业领域,传感器系统已成为了不可或缺的部分。传感器可以完成原始数据的采集和传输,使得工业自动化过程中数据的分析和控制更为高效和准确。传感器系统的高速采集传输系统在实际应用中,对于实时性和稳定性的要求非常高。在传感器高速采集传输系统中,Aurora协议作为一种高速的串行通信协议,使用率很高。因此,对于Aurora协议的测试分析,一直是工程技术师关注的重要问题之一。 本文将重点分析,在传感器高速采集传输系统中Aurora协议的测试分析,包括Aurora协议的工作原理与特性,Aurora协议在传感器系统中的应用,Aurora协议测试的目的和方法,以及Aurora协议测试的注意事项和实施方案。 一、Aurora协议简介 1.1Aurora协议工作原理与特点 Aurora协议是由Xilinx公司开发的一种高速的串行通信协议,主要针对快速数据传输设计。Aurora协议采用了2.5Gbps的传输速率,协议可以将多个数据通道传输到远程设备上。Aurora协议特殊的编码方式保证了协议的数据完整性和稳定性。 Aurora协议使用了差分信号传输方式,支持串行传输。在Aurora协议中,用到了核心协议模块GTX,该模块使用了特殊的算法进行编码和解码,以保证数据的稳定性和完整性。此外,在数据传输中,Aurora协议使用了大量的保护机制,包括校验和、纠错措施、重发机制等,进一步保护数据传输的可靠性和正确性。 1.2Aurora协议在传感器系统中的应用 传感器系统中使用Aurora协议,主要是因为该协议具有稳定性和可靠性高的特点,支持高速的数据传输。在许多工业自动化控制系统中,Aurora协议可用于对传感器数据的采集、传输和控制。Aurora协议可以将传感器数据传输到远端设备,例如PLC、计算机等,实现对传感器数据的集中式控制和管理。此外,在现代工业控制过程中,Aurora协议也可以作为现场总线等实时通信系统的一部分,实现高速、可靠的数据通信。 二、Aurora协议测试分析 2.1Aurora协议测试的目的和方法 测试Aurora协议的主要目的是确保协议在传感器高速采集传输系统中的可靠性和稳定性。测试流程主要包括以下几个方面: 1.功能测试:主要是检查传输数据的准确性和完整性,验证Aurora协议的功能是否符合规格要求。 2.稳定性测试:测试Aurora协议在长时间的传输过程中是否会出现错误和中断情况。 3.并发性测试:测试Aurora协议在多个数据通道同时传输时的稳定性和效率。 4.安全性测试:测试Aurora协议的通信数据是否安全,防止数据泄露和攻击。 测试的方法主要包括软件仿真测试、硬件集成测试和系统集成测试。软件仿真测试主要通过软件模拟环境,测试Aurora协议的功能和性能;硬件集成测试主要通过硬件平台对Aurora协议进行集成测试,评估协议的稳定性和可靠性;系统集成测试是在完整的系统架构中,对Aurora协议进行测试,评估协议在整个传感器高速采集传输系统中的性能和可靠性。 2.2Aurora协议测试的注意事项和实施方案 1.测试过程中需要关注Aurora协议的稳定性和可靠性,尽量模拟真实的工业环境,包括不同的工作负载、不同的数据传输速率和不同的工作状态。 2.测试过程中需要特别注意Aurora协议的错误和中断情况,例如帧错误、丢失数据等,及时记录测试结果并分析原因。 3.测试过程中需要充分利用测试工具和设备,如逻辑分析仪、信号发生器、信号仿真器等,以便更好地完成测试任务。 4.对于测试结果的分析和处理,需要专门的人员进行处理和分析,提出解决方案和建议。 5.测试过程中需要遵循测试流程和测试方案,完善测试文档,以便对测试结果进行跟踪和评估。 三、结论 本文着重介绍了在传感器高速采集传输系统中Aurora协议的测试分析。通过深入分析Aurora协议的工作原理和特点,解释了Aurora协议在传感器系统中的应用,同时总结了Aurora协议测试的目的、方法、注意事项和实施方案。在工业自动化领域中,Aurora协议已被广泛应用于高速数据传输和控制。在测试过程中,需要对Aurora协议进行全面的测试和分析,以保证其在传感器高速采集传输系统中的可靠性和稳定性。

快乐****蜜蜂
实名认证
内容提供者


最近下载